  1. I work the 7-3 shift, and it is a med/surg/telemetry floor. I applied online, and didn't hear anything for a week or so, so I called them asking if they had seen my application yet, and later that day I got a call for an interview. I was interviewed twice, then they offered me the job. You have to send an application to take the CNA test, and they give you the date and place to take it. http://www.prometric.com/NurseAide/FL.htm I think you should try calling them about a week after you applied online.   2. I'm a pre-nursing student and I recently got a job as a CNA at Mease Countryside hospital. I did take the test to get certified, but I had no CNA experience before this job. They trained me during my first days there with a preceptor. They are also sending me to a class to become a PCT soon.
